Content Variety and Quality

Netflix’s strength lies in its diverse content library, which includes original documentaries, non-Hollywood offerings like Japanese anime, Korean telenovelas, and Filipino movies, as well as a vast array of series and movies. This variety ensures that you can find something interesting every time you log on. Netflix's commitment to creating high-quality original content has earned it a global reputation for producing engaging and critically acclaimed series.

Family-Friendly Plans

Another advantage of Netflix is its plans that allow family members to share one account. For example, you can share your Netflix plan with your parents, siblings, or other friends. This is convenient and cost-effective, as you can stream on multiple screens (up to four) without additional fees.

Hulu: What It Offers and Who It Suits

Hulu is another popular streaming service, but it has some notable differences from Netflix. For instance, Hulu has a smaller content offering and focuses primarily on TV shows. It also offers its content on a day-and-date basis, meaning new episodes of TV shows are available to watch around the same time as they air on television.

Pros of Hulu

Quality TV shows: Hulu often features high-quality TV shows that have been successful on traditional networks and cable channels. Day-and-date availability: New episodes of TV shows are available within a day after airing, making it a popular choice among binge-watchers and those who want to watch the latest episodes.

Cons of Hulu

Ad-supported: Hulu primarily offers content with ads, although you can pay extra for ad-free viewing. Smaller content library: With fewer original content offerings compared to Netflix, Hulu may not have everything you're looking for. Quality issues: There are occasional glitches in picture and sound quality, which can be bothersome for some viewers.
